Soo I just done the DOD delete and cam swap or I should say in the process of it. Be finished sometime in the morning. Someone ruffled my feathers when I heard that when I give it the initial start that it will be locked in 4 cyl mode until I get it tuned? Anyone heard of this or is this bologna?If this is the case, will it hurt to let the cam cycle through a couple heat cycles in 4 banger mode? Mechanically the valves are going to operate normally, i.e., all 8 intake valves will open simultaneously. I haven't heard this about the 4 cyl mode on startup though, but if for some reason the computer decides to cut fuel and spark to 4 of the cylinders you shouldn't have any problems.

it is ONLY a pita because you are pulling the heads to get to the lifters/trays vs just swapping springs/cam like in a Gen III. if you cant fit in the engine bay (where the radiator-efans/water pump normally are) then you are going to catch hell trying to torque the heads back down. thats the only pain in the swap. ive done a few DOD cam swaps in the truck, its not bad, just time consuming. plus the engine stand is a million times easier for a DOD cam swap, but who in the hell is going to pull the motor to do a cam swap on the engine stand
